ORANGE?CARROT SEEDS
Carrots are a popular long-lasting root vegetable that can be grown in many climates and easy to grow in well-drained, cultivated soil. They are resistant to most pests and diseases and are a good late-season crop. Carrots can be grown in beds, containers and even window boxes making them suitable for gardens of any size.
Planting & Care
Sunlight:?full sun, Will tolerate very light shade.
Soil:?Requires well-drained soil. Sow seeds directly in the ground. Do not transplant. Try to distribute seed in an even fashion so seeds don?t grow together. Good quality roots require plentiful moisture and soil that is deep, loose, free of stones, and high in organic matter.
Water:?Water at least one inch per week.
Temperature:?Optimal soil temperature 15 to 40?C
Fertilizer:?Fertilize 5-6 weeks after sowing.
